Carbon Paste Electrode Modified by Surfactant for Anodic Stripping Voltammetric Determination of Sulphadiazine

Abstract: The present paper covers the construction and behaviour of a mixed binder car-bon paste electrode modified by surfactant system appropriate for the anodic strip-ping voltammetric quantitation of sulphadiazine.The mixed binder consisted ofglycerol and liquid paraffin.On this electrode in a PH 8.20 buffer solution sulpha-diazine yields a sensitive anodic stripping voltammetric wave at 0.82 V.It can beused for the determination of trace amounts of drug, the linear range of the peakcurrent to the sulphadiazine concentration being from 1.0 × 10-7 to 5.0 × 10-5 mol/L, and the detection limit being 6.6 × 10-9 mol/L with a relative standard de-viation of 2.6% (n= 15).The proposed method was used to determine the drug inurine samples.
